Exploring the Capabilities of Greasemonkey Addons

Several months ago, a discussion regarding Greasemonkey, a highly effective and widely used Firefox extension, was presented. This article expands on that topic, showcasing a selection of the most useful Greasemonkey addons – often referred to as scripts – available. These scripts enable a variety of functionalities, including downloading Apple trailers and clips from popular video platforms like YouTube and Google Video, integrating Google Reader directly into Gmail, and adding mirror links to Digg listings, among other features. No specialized technical expertise is needed to utilize these addons.

General Browsing Enhancements

These scripts aim to improve the overall browsing experience by adding functionality and removing unwanted elements.

1. GoogleTagCloudMaker generates a tag cloud from Google search results, positioning it above sponsored links. This is a valuable tool for refining searches and discovering related keywords.

2. Disable Text Ads effectively eliminates intrusive inline contextual text advertisements from three major ad networks: VibrantMedia (IntelliTXT), Kontera, and Linkworth.

3. RSS+Atom Feed Subscribe Button Generator simplifies the process of finding RSS and Atom subscription links. The addon automatically identifies these links on webpages and inserts subscription buttons into the top left corner of the page.

4. Textarea Backup prevents the loss of typed text in emails, forum posts, feedback forms, and blog comments. It automatically saves entered text every 10 keystrokes, ensuring restoration even if the page crashes or is unexpectedly closed.

5. LookItUp allows users to highlight any word and quickly access definitions or information from sources like Wikipedia or a dictionary without navigating away from the current page. The results are displayed directly on the webpage and can be easily dismissed.

6. Linkify ting automatically converts plain text links into clickable hyperlinks, eliminating the need for manual copying and pasting. For example:

7. Google MP3 is a useful script that adds a play button next to MP3 files encountered while browsing, allowing users to preview music before downloading.

Video and Trailer Management

These addons focus on enhancing the experience of watching and downloading videos and movie trailers.

8. Apple Trailer Download simplifies the downloading of full movie trailers from apple.com. When on a trailer page, it adds a small menu (see screenshot below) allowing users to select their preferred resolution and download the trailer using the 'right-click -> Save Link as' option.

9. Download Video is a powerful addon that enables the downloading of video clips from platforms such as YouTube, Google Video, Myspace, Metacafe, Break.com, Putfile, Dailymotion, and Sevenload. A download menu appears at the top of supported video pages (image below). (Files will typically be saved in .flv format, or you can change the extension afterwards).

Gmail Productivity Tools

These scripts are designed to improve the functionality and usability of Gmail.

10. Gmail Super Clean provides a clean and distraction-free Gmail interface.

11. Gmail + Reader Integrator integrates Google Reader directly into Gmail, saving users the need for an additional tab. This is a highly recommended addon.

12. Gmail Spam-count Hide hides the spam count in Gmail, as it is often unnecessary information.

Site-Specific Addons

These scripts offer enhancements tailored to specific websites.

13. del.icio.us Prettifier allows users to customize the font and link colors on del.icio.us. Note that this addon requires some basic HTML knowledge.

14. IMDB enlarge actor pictures on hover enlarges actor pictures in IMDB cast lists when the cursor is hovered over the corresponding table row. A demonstration is available.

15. AdSlicer for MySpace removes all advertisements and the blank spaces they create on MySpace.

16. YouTube Googler modifies the appearance of YouTube video pages to resemble Google Videos. It moves comments to the sidebar and expands the video frame to maximize screen space.

17. Facebook Auto-Colorizer gives each Facebook profile a unique look by colorizing the page based on the user's profile photo. A demonstration is available.

18. Digg - Add Mirror adds links to DuggMirror, Coral Cache, Google Cache, and Archive.org below the digg-count on Digg stories. This ensures access to mirrored versions of stories even if the original source is unavailable.

19. Last.fm Artist Fan Rank displays your or the page owner's fan rank on Last.fm artist, track, album charts, and album track listings.

20. A Quick Guide to Installing Greasemonkey:

  1. Install Greasemonkey from http://www.greasespot.net (for Firefox users only).
  2. Restart Firefox (you should see a small monkey face at the bottom-right corner of the screen).
  3. Click on a link to one of the preferred addons described in this post.
  4. Locate the "Install" button in the upper-right corner of the opened page.
  5. Installation is complete. Test the addon to ensure it functions correctly.
